Workshop: Environmental Ethics and Value in the Age of Exoplanets

Registration is now open for the workshop “Environmental Ethics and Value in the Age of Exoplanets”, October 6 2018 at St Andrews. This is an interdisciplinary workshop. In it we’ll be working toward the production of an output: an essay that (1) lays out the central problems of environmental ethics relating to space science and exploration and (2) outlines how people from different disciplines can work together on answering them. The invited speakers are: Charles Cockell (University of Edinburgh), Tony Milligan (King’s College London), and Jacob Haqq-Misra (Blue Marble Space Institute of Science).
